Deep-sea photography, CHILULA Coast Guard - 1974
Major collection: Science & Technology
Named collection: Harold E. Edgerton Collection
Object type: color slide
Maker: Edgerton, Harold Eugene
Place made: United States
Date made: 1974-09
Materials: 35mm film; cardboard
Measurements: 2" x 2"

Crew members adjusting deep-sea camera apparatus mounted on a vehicle labeled "EL SNOOP", on board the Coast Guard vessel CHILULA at sea, during deep-sea photography fieldwork in 1974. (CC)
